Runbook 4.2 — Label delivery, Marwick Wing opening. The printed museum labels from Halloway Print arrive in two flat boxes, each containing acid-free sleeves sorted by gallery section. On receipt, verify the count against the enclosed manifest and check for corner damage before signing. Labels for the east cases are time-critical and must reach the install team by noon. Store the spare set in the registrar's cabinet. The courier hand-over instruction is given directly below:

drop instructions, bahif-bahip: the norax feniel courier leaves the drumir kaseth rusir ledger at gate 1983 under passcode 849948

# Launch Plan: Orvane 3 (Managers Only)

This page covers the phased launch of Orvane 3 across all branches. Phase one is a soft release in the Delmar and Kettering branches, with full rollout four weeks later pending defect review. Branch managers must complete staff certification before stocking units, and hold all promotional material until the embargo lifts. Pricing sheets will be distributed separately through the secure portal. The strategic context behind the timing is summarised in the note below.

management briefing: Only 33 of the 504 pilot accounts renewed Holox, so a churn review is set for August 1. Fenysix Logistics is in early talks to buy Zoroxix Group for about $459.9 million.

Heads up: if the Lintrock baseline file in the Quarrow repo drifts from main, CI fails with a "stale baseline" error even when the code is fine. Quick fix is to regenerate the baseline on a clean checkout and re-push. If a customer build is blocked, confirm the failing run matches the token below before escalating.

build token for yadug-yagag: htk21_c863c33eb8b82c0c9c152

Subject: Rotation complete — encoding detection service. Heads-up for the release: the credential used by the Glyphsniff encoding-detection worker to reach the internal charset service was rotated this morning after the old one expired. Pipelines in staging and prod are already updated; no action needed there. Please update the release checklist config with the new value, which follows.

API key for taduf-yahif: qvz11-nMDtAWg6H2u